MS Flexgrid question
I was wondering if anyone knew of a limit to the number of rows that a flexgrid can contain and display?
-
MSDN does not address this issue on their site for MSFlexGrid control, but for the MSHFlexGrid control they had this:
The minimum number of rows and columns is 0. The maximum number is limited by the memory available on your computer.
From what I have read on the subject, I believe the same holds true for MSFlexGrid.
-
-
There is a limit of 350,000 total cells. See:
support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?kbid=191006
In that article, MS says the flex grid help file incorrectly states that there is no limit. They also confirm that there is no limit for MSHFlexGrid.
